About Our Team
Our Environmental Health Team is dedicated to protecting and promoting public health and safety across our district. We are looking for a skilled and experienced professional to lead our team and contribute to our mission. Key responsibilities include:
- Food safety and compliance, including the registration and verification of food businesses and Food Safety Officer duties.
- Health Act inspections, covering premises registered under the Health Act 1956.
- Alcohol licensing, assessing and reporting on alcohol licence applications and manager's certificates.
- Public health investigations, addressing general health nuisances and compliance issues.
